Hello. Your track is not bad. Good oldschool melos and feeling, very groovy basslines. Some stuff i dont like:

- Too much kick retriggering. I miss other percussion fills and sometimes other kind of tricks.

- Some stages seem really energetic but lack of percussion (like 5:10 and 8:27)

- Sometimes the mix is like a wall of sounds with delays and reverb and strings and ambiences, maybe that is your desired effect but i find it hard to focus on something in particular.

for the first couple of minutes the low end seems kinda thin. The kick drum doesn't have much bass and neither does the basslines (which IMO sounds like it is struggling in the mix)

But in the rest of the song once that initial bassline is changed up it it sounds thick and rich in the low end.

Like as said before, the percussion sounds are often lacking or burried in the mix, it might help to give them a bit of compression or something for the climax parts.
